Understanding Sand Casting Manufacturers A Comprehensive Overview
Sand casting, a process that dates back thousands of years, remains one of the most popular methods for producing metal parts. This technique involves creating a mold from sand and then pouring molten metal into the mold to form various components. The simplicity and cost-effectiveness of sand casting have contributed to its widespread use across various industries, including automotive, aerospace, and construction. The Sand Casting Process
The sand casting process begins with the creation of a mold. Manufacturers typically use a mix of sand, clay, and water to create a mold that can withstand high temperatures. This mold serves as a negative impression of the desired part. The process involves several key steps
1. Pattern Making Manufacturers first create a pattern, often made of metal, wood, or plastic, which reflects the shape of the final product. The pattern is coated with a release agent to ensure that it can be easily removed from the sand.
2. Mold Creation Once the pattern is ready, sand is compacted around it to form the mold. This process can be done manually or using automated machinery, depending on the scale of production. The sand must be tightly packed to ensure the mold holds its shape when the pattern is removed.
3. Core Making For parts that require internal features, cores made of sand are created and placed in the mold before pouring the metal. This adds complexity and dimension to the finished product.
4. Metal Pouring After the mold is set, the molten metal is poured into the cavity created by the mold. The metal must be heated to a precise temperature to ensure it flows properly and fills all aspects of the mold.
5. Cooling and Finishing Once the metal has cooled and solidified, the mold is broken apart to reveal the casting. The resulting part often requires finishing processes such as machining, grinding, or painting to meet the specified tolerances and surface finishes.
The Role of Sand Casting Manufacturers
Sand casting manufacturers are essential to this process, providing expertise, equipment, and knowledge to ensure high-quality production. They invest in modern technology and techniques to optimize the casting process, improve efficiency, and minimize waste. Here are some key roles they play

- Customization Manufacturers can create custom molds for specific applications. This flexibility allows them to accommodate unique designs and requirements from clients across various industries.
- Quality Assurance Sand casting manufacturers implement stringent quality control measures throughout the production process

This includes testing the metal's composition, inspecting the molds, and ensuring that the final products meet industry standards and customer specifications.- Material Selection Different applications require different materials. Experienced manufacturers can offer guidance on selecting the most suitable metals for specific projects, enhancing the durability and functionality of the final products.
- Scalability Manufacturers can scale production up or down depending on demand. This capacity to handle both small and large production runs makes sand casting an attractive option for many businesses.
Advantages of Sand Casting
Choosing sand casting as a production method offers several advantages
- Cost-Effectiveness Sand casting is generally less expensive compared to other manufacturing processes, particularly for low to medium production runs.
- Versatility This method can accommodate various metals, including ferrous and non-ferrous alloys, making it suitable for a wide range of applications.
- Complex Shapes Sand casting allows for the creation of complex part geometries that may be challenging to achieve with other methods.
- Large Component Size It is particularly effective for producing large components that other processes may find difficult.
